Berlin, April 22 (IANS) Christian Gentner and Vedad Ibisevic scored against Freiburg to wrap up a 2-1 victory for Stuttgart while bottom side Greuther Fuerth stunned Nuremberg 1-0 to close the 30th round of German Bundesliga.
Stuttgart wrapped their third consecutive win owing to their clinical chance conversion against Freiburg who wasted the opportunity to close in on a Champions League play off spot, reports Xinhua.
Stuttgart climb from 12th to 10th place whereas Freiburg stay in 5th position.
In the other match Sunday, bottom side Greuther Fuerth carved out a surprising 1-0 win over Nuremberg to seal their second win of the season. Johannes Geis scored the only goal of the match with a stunning shot from 25 metres.
Nevertheless, Greuther Fuerth will be relegated to the second league at the end of the season while Nuremberg slump from 11th to 12th position.
